The Eight Lined Wrasse is also known as Eightstripe Wrasse or Eightline Wrasse. As its name implies, it has eight, horizontal red stripes on a striking orange body. Its fins and tail are intricately detailed. More

The eight Lined Wrasse diet should include vitamin enriched frozen mysis shrimp, vitamin enriched frozen brine shrimp, and other meaty foods along with a high quality marine flake and marine pellet food. More

The Lined Wrasse has a very dark, white striped body, and a white band around the base of its tail. The tail may be red in color on younger specimens. Wrasses prefer tanks with plenty of rock and a deep sand bed. More
